Project

General

Profile

Actions

Bug #6971

closed

URL-escaping urn:uuid pids

Added by Lauren Walker almost 7 years ago. Updated over 6 years ago.

Status:
Resolved
Priority:
Normal
Assignee:
Target version:
Start date:
03/01/2016
Due date:
% Done:

0%

Estimated time:
Bugzilla-Id:

Description

Example: https://dev.nceas.ucsb.edu/knb/d1/mn/v2/query/solr/?fl=prov_generated,prov_generatedByDataONEDN,prov_generatedByExecution,prov_generatedByFoafName,prov_generatedByOrcid,prov_generatedByProgram,prov_generatedByUser,prov_hasDerivations,prov_hasSources,prov_used,prov_usedByDataONEDN,prov_usedByExecution,prov_usedByFoafName,prov_usedByOrcid,prov_usedByProgram,prov_usedByUser,prov_wasDerivedFrom,prov_wasExecutedByExecution,prov_wasExecutedByUser,prov_wasGeneratedBy,prov_wasInformedBy,id,resourceMap&q=++resourceMap:(resourceMap_urn%253Auuid%253Ac6325821-7b29-46c1-a90b-feabcd172819%20OR%20resourceMap_urn%253Auuid%253A07f201ad-2d0b-4859-9ff2-682243cc7797%20OR%20%22resourceMap_urn%3Auuid%3A9595e95b-c7be-4ed7-944e-2dd0cbcee81b%22%20OR%20%22resourceMap_urn%3Auuid%3A657c3648-8753-440b-a592-dd41920506a8%22%20OR%20resourceMap_tao.13439.1%20OR%20resourceMap_50b56de7-ac0e-4864-aec3-6d82dc275b1e%20OR%20resourceMap_04d6e4eb-31fc-4c1a-acc6-40137ae87fae%20OR%20resourceMap_04f8041b-f78d-4278-b80a-82bf322373cf%20OR%20resourceMap_e90dcef5-2779-486f-bba8-208c27091605%20OR%20resourceMap_14dd4745-4df9-4f31-97e5-aa0527ce0474%20OR%20resourceMap_974d375b-cdbb-4fad-9c75-ee47e56121d8%20OR%20%22resourceMap_urn%3Auuid%3Ae33fe7a8-9a22-453d-9027-fc49538deeb0%22%20OR%20%22resourceMap_urn%3Auuid%3Ac135e30c-300c-46af-a474-ca8194abe7f0%22%20OR%20resourceMap_dfa860e6-2187-48d7-a972-d64f67536129%20OR%20resourceMap_6575432f-c3f7-42c1-a928-8400cf9c0693%20OR%20resourceMap_475ffdf4-2674-4124-8909-9c53c371de46)

That query sent by metacatuI on dev.nceas looking for prov traces has inconsistent URL-escaping.. some pids are in quotes, some are not.

Actions #1

Updated by Lauren Walker over 6 years ago

  • Target version changed from 240 to 1.11.0
Actions #2

Updated by Lauren Walker over 6 years ago

  • Target version changed from 1.11.0 to 1.11.1
Actions #3

Updated by Lauren Walker over 6 years ago

  • Status changed from New to Resolved

The Search model's getQuery function was searching for the colon character in order to wrap the value in quotes, but was not searching for the encoded colon (%3A)

Actions

Also available in: Atom PDF